#429552 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#429552 is composed of 25.9% red, 58.4%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 45%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 131.6 degrees, a saturation of 38.6% and a lightness of 42.2%. #429552 color hex could be obtained by blending #84ffa4 with #002b00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

#429552 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#429552 has RGB values of R:66, G:149, B:82 and CMYK values of C:0.56, M:0, Y:0.45,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 4363602.

Shades and Tints of #429552
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060d07 is the darkest color, while #feff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#429552
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6b6c6b is the less saturated color, while #08cf2e is the most saturated one.
